Farmers to hold Mahapanchayat in Lucknow today

The Samyukta Kisan Morcha (SKM), an umbrella body of farmers’ unions, is set to hold a mahapanchayat in Lucknow on Monday to press for a law guaranteeing MSP and the sacking of Union Minister Ajay Mishra, whose son is an accused in the Lakhimpur Kheri violence.

The gathering, scheduled to be held at Eco Garden in Uttar Pradesh capital, was planned months before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Friday announced repealing the three contentious agri laws.

In a tweet, BKU spokesperson Rakesh Tikait gave a call to farmers to gather at Lucknow in large numbers. In another tweet, he claimed, “The farm reforms being talked about by the government are false and cosmetic. The biggest reform will be to make a law guaranteeing MSP.”

Meanwhile, farmers and supporters of their stir from different districts of western UP are expected to take part in the mahapanchayat in big numbers.

General secretary, BKU (Asli), Surendra Singh said farmers’ confidence was running high after the announcement of the repealing of three “contentious” farm laws. Therefore, they were expected to attend the mahapanchayat in big numbers, he added.

Moreover, Rashtriya Lok Dal chief Jayant Chaudhary also advised farmers in his “Parivartan Sandesh Rally” in Muzaffarnagar on Saturday to keep up the pressure on the government and reiterated that “his party will always back the decisions taken by the farmers”. Farmer leaders are reaching out to people in villages to ensure their good turnout in the Monday’s mahapanchayat.
